Decreases Discomfort and Swelling
Cold laser treatment, also called low-level laser (LLLT), is a non-invasive light treatment that boosts your body's all-natural recovery procedures and alleviates discomfort. This process, likewise called photobiostimulation, triggers broken cells to advertise regeneration of cells, increase flow and lower swelling.

The wand-like device emits beneficial red and infrared light that penetrates deep right into your knee. The laser's photons are soaked up by the mitochondria in your cells and initiate chemical modifications. These adjustments reduce pain, boost blood circulation and break up scar tissue, so you can heal quicker.

Unlike higher-intensity lasers that surgeons usage throughout surgery, the LLLT laser is risk-free for all healthy and balanced people and does not create skin damages. However, it's not suitable for those with a tattoo or thyroid gland, and it needs to not be made use of over a tumor or over your eyes. Also, expecting females must prevent this procedure. You will likely require numerous sessions for the very best outcomes. However, there are no recognized negative effects with this treatment.

Faster Recovery Time
Cold Laser Therapy (LLLT) speeds up recovery time by promoting the body's natural healing procedures. It is an efficient treatment for reducing discomfort, swelling, and increasing blood circulation in the soft tissue.

The photons produced from the laser wand pass through right into the deeper tissues and cause a collection of chemical reactions in your cells. This procedure promotes the mitochondria to produce even more ATP, which is needed for cell repair work and cell growth. It additionally enhances fibroblast development and increases collagen synthesis to decrease swelling in damaged locations.

Additionally, laser photons emitted from the stick improve blood circulation to the hurt area by generating vasodilation. This decreases the development of edema and minimizes pain in the weight loss therapy near me damaged area by draining pipes the excess fluid.

Cold Laser Treatment is a risk-free, noninvasive treatment. Nonetheless, it is very important to talk with a medical professional or physiotherapist to see if it makes sense for you and your injury.
